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team assesses the damage and creates a plan to contain the affected area. We use specialized equipment to prevent further damage and ensure the area is safe for our technicians to work in.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use specialized equipment to extract water from your home, including wet/dry vacuums and industrial-strength pumps.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team uses specialized equipment to dry your home quickly and efficiently. We also use dehumidification techniques to remove excess moisture from the air.
Step 4: Monitoring and Cleaning
We monitor the drying process to ensure your home is completely dry. Our team also cleans and disinfects the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ria.
Step 5: Final Inspection
Our team performs a final inspection to ensure your home is completely dry and restored to its original state.

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ost in Maryland City, MD
The cost of Temperature-Controlled Drying in Maryland City, MD, can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are not guarantees, but rather a general idea of what you can expect to pay.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$3,000 | The size of the affected area and the humidity levels in the home. |
| Monitoring and Cleaning | $500 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of cleaning required. |
| Final Inspection | $200 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the complexity of the inspection. |

How Do I Prevent Mold Growth in My Home?
Preventing mold growth involves maintaining good ventilation, reducing humidity levels, and addressing water damage quickly. Our team can help you identify and address any potential issues before they become major concerns.
